Transaction 66f48e1d180c550db5a24e11168013f3374ce7940f14b8c45d1c973e416955a7

1 Input
1 Outputs
  • 66f48e1d180c550db5a24e11168013f3374ce7940f14b8c45d1c973e416955a7:0
  • value  23487
    address  17MiKhJdGRh5zSVwdTkXwwhTUfpJuQzRgR